Job Description

The System Engineer is responsible for designing, implementing, and maintaining complex IT systems within an organization, ensuring smooth operations by overseeing system infrastructure, troubleshooting issues, and optimizing performance.

Essential Functions and Responsibilities

  • Determines system specifications: input/output processes and working parameters for electrical/hardware/software compatibility required by the customer.
  • Assists in the coordination of the design of subsystems and integration of total systems. Includes a variety of engineering and systems techniques including system testing.
  • Incorporates technologies from multiple disciplines including mechanical engineering, electrical engineering, electro-magnetics, digital signal processing, and control theory.
  • Recommends design changes to improve overall system performance.
  • Responsible for the technical portion of the CRA (Change Request Authorization)
  • Responsible for the creation and maintenance of the PDD (Product Definition Document) which may be stored electronically in a database.
  • Identifies, analyzes, and resolves program support deficiencies. Develops and recommends corrective actions.
  • Responsible for system-level evaluation and testing for compliance of components by specifications including the clarification of requirements for the test authors.
  • Responsible for communication with customer/resident engineer regarding design definition in conjunction with the engineering lead/manager for the program.
  • Responsible for communication with factory engineering, and validation engineering regarding design/test issues.
  • Responsible for developing and executing Customer and Factory Acceptance test plans.
  • Assist Program Managers with special assignments and engineering tasks in developing, prototyping, testing, and producing custom systems for specific project needs.
  • Coordinates electrical/software /mechanical design and determines the most appropriate implementation trade-off (electrical -VS – software) of design.
  • May make recommendations for the future direction of the product.
  • May perform limited project management duties.
  • Prepares records, charts, graphs, and other statistical information in the testing documentation process.
  • Will initiate, recommend, or provide solutions through designated channels.
